Quote: | With the start of the new year I am hoping someone can clarify the new regulation requiring an annual recurrency with an instructor to carry passengers in the jets. What constitutes an instructor that is acceptable. Any instructor that can give dual in the L-29, or a examiner that can give a type rating ? I understand that the ride must be in type also. Can Bill or someone please clarify what exactly needs to take place. Also, does this ride also act as a bi-annual ride? thanks for information
